Preserving the future About the Szeklers The Seklers (Székelys) live in Seklerland (Székely-land) which they organized into 5 administrative jurisdictions, referred to as széks; these are: Maros-szék, Csík-szék, Udvarhely-szék, Három-szék and Aranyos-szék. They wear their characteristic national costumes, eat from their own cousine and live in towns and villages which are very clean. The Székely villages can be recognized easily, because of the characteristic carved-wood gates opening to the courtyards, referred to as Székely gates.
 According to the legend, "székely" people are originated from the Hun nation. The main character of their folk costum is the home - made raw - materials (hemp, flax and wool) of their clothes. A rather characteristic piece of their clothes is the "stockings" worn by men. They are made of wool and it has raw - white colour.
